I was wondering if anyone could answer a few questions?

I have a 95 M600 and the clutch is leaking at the lever. A mate of mine went into the local dealer and was told he had to fit a complete clutch lever assembly and it was not possible to just buy new seals.

Is this true? If not where would I get a seal kit and how much would I expect to pay?

I believe that you are right as to the lack of availibility of seals for Bremebo as they won't sell them due to potential law action if incorrectly assembled. Someone once said that Moto Guzzi can supply the seals though???
